Items that provide both aesthetic appeal and functionality are at the top of my list these days. Throughout my experience hosting various parties and gatherings, I have realized my adoration for having a sideboard near our table as a simple and convenient location to set up our dessert and beverage bar. The surface space also offers the opportunity to organize items like plates, napkins, and party favors.

For our lobster boil, guests found effortless access to toppings to personalize their root beer float right there at the bar. Mini plates for the dessert course were handy in this location as well. I included paper towels for easy cleanup after making root beer floats or using too much butter on a lobster roll. Finally, the half lemon paper napkins were not only a nod to the theme but also a cheerful addition to the tablescape of the bar.
